1. Definition
The posterior scrotal veins are responsible for draining blood from the posterior parts of the scrotum.
2. Anatomy
The posterior scrotal veins run alongside the posterior scrotal arteries between the dartos fascia and the external spermatic fascia on the posterior side of the scrotum. These veins drain into the internal pudendal vein, which subsequently drains into the internal iliac vein.
